Rachael Ray's Magazine In "Turmoil" As Top Execs Call It Quits

There is more turmoil at the magazine home of Rachael Ray.

Two more top-level execs have resigned from the Reader's Digest Association-owned Every Day with Rachael Ray.

Executive Editor Maile Carpenter resigned last week - just in time to go on her honeymoon with Wylie Dufresne, something of a celebrity chef at his restaurant WD-50.

Also, Lifestyle Editor Tracy Saelinger turned in her resignation earlier this week. She was still at the magazine when Media Ink called, but she declined to comment.
